My Story so far
I have always been fascinated by how everyday behaviours shape our health, and how the struggle with change is rarely about knowledge. It is about pressure, self-criticism and disconnection from ourselves.
As a pharmacist working in diabetes and clinical care, I kept noticing a pattern. People were offered medical solutions for lifestyle conditions without enough support to understand the habits and inner dialogue that shape their health. The daily routines, the burnout culture they were living inside, the way they talked to themselves after a difficult day these things mattered as much as any prescription.
This led me to focus on behaviour change, not as a way to push people harder, but as a way to think about health with more intention.
My work sits at the intersection of behaviour change, disease prevention and longevity. I help people and organisations explore why change feels difficult, how weight stigma, self-criticism and pressure show up in their relationship with food and health, and what becomes possible when we move away from guilt and restriction towards habits that actually fit real life. That includes the practical things too how portion sizes work, how your environment shapes what you eat and how you move, and how small changes in your surroundings can make healthy choices easier without relying on willpower.
My belief is simple: sustainable behaviour change does not come from more pressure or willpower. It comes from greater self-awareness, less self-judgment and a kinder relationship with how we care for ourselves.
